For a quick clean…

Sometimes, all your fixtures need is a little polishing. For small stains or a quick clean, use the Mr. Clean Multi-Purpose Cleaning Spray with Gain® Original. It’s great for cleaning water stains on many different surfaces. Plus, it has the amazingly clean fragrance of Gain right in the bottle! Just spray it on the desired surface until it is thoroughly covered. Then, wipe it dry immediately. Now, it's sparkle time.

For a heavy duty clean…

For tough hard water stain removal jobs, try the Mr. Clean Magic Eraser Extra Durable. It’s designed to be 50 percent stronger than the Magic Eraser Original, so it lasts longer. That means you can tackle tough dirt and grime with more of Mr. Clean’s super strength. Grab your Magic Eraser Extra Durable and prepare yourself for a mighty cleaning experience. Wet the Magic Eraser with water (make sure to squeeze out any excess water), and start cleaning with a few firm swipes. Mr. Clean is the champion of removing hard water stains!

When using Mr. Clean Multi-Purpose Cleaner do not breathe spray. Causes eye irritation. Avoid contact with eyes. Keep out of reach of children.

When using the Mr. Clean Magic Eraser, test a small area with light pressure before use. Not recommended for the following surfaces: high gloss, polished, dark, brushed, satin, faux, bare/polished wood, copper, stainless steel appliances, non-stick coating or vehicle body. Do not use with chlorine bleach or other household cleaners. Do not use on skin or other parts of the body. Using on skin will likely cause abrasions. Keep out of reach of toddlers and pets to avoid accidental ingestion.
